Always prioritize downloading from the official Telegram website. The site provides the most reliable version of the app, ensuring it’s free from malware.
If your device uses Android or iOS, the official app store (Google Play Store for Android or the Apple App Store for iOS) should be your goto option.
Ensure the website URL has the correct spelling and includes "https://" which indicates a secure connection. Look for reviews that can confirm the site's reliability.
When downloading any app, including the Chinese version of Telegram, always opt for the official sources to prevent falling victim to malware or phishing scams.
Example: Instead of searching for "Telegram Chinese version download" on random blogs or websites, directly visit the Telegram official site or use your device's app store. This significantly reduces the chances of downloading malicious software.
User reviews and ratings can be highly indicative of the app's quality and safety. For any application on app stores, always check the feedback provided by other users.
Example: If you find a newly launched app version of Telegram, take a moment to read through the reviews. If many users report issues such as bugs or security threats, it’s best to avoid that version.
A good practice is to have antivirus software on your smartphone or laptop, which can help detect any unsafe applications.
Example: Before installing Telegram, run a scan of the downloaded file. If the antivirus flags it as unsafe, do not proceed with the installation.
When installing Telegram or any other app, pay close attention to the permissions the app requests. It should not ask for access to your contacts or files unless clearly necessary.
Example: If Telegram requests permissions unrelated to its functionality, such as access to your camera for a nonvideo call feature, be cautious. This could indicate that the app is not the genuine version.
Keeping your app updated is vital for security. New updates will often contain patches to fix vulnerabilities.
Example: Regularly check the updates section in your app store to ensure you’re using the latest version of Telegram. This helps maintain security standards and reduces potential risks.
Sometimes downloading and using Telegram, especially its Chinese version, may pose unique challenges. Understanding common issues might help alleviate concerns.
In case the app fails to install, verify that your device’s storage is sufficient. Additionally, check whether your device is compatible with the app version you are attempting to download.
If you can’t create an account after installation:
Ensure you are using a valid phone number.
Check your internet connection.
If the problem persists, the downloaded version might be flawed. In such cases, consider uninstalling and trying to reinstall from a trusted source.
